Single Phase Motors: Your Ultimate GuideSingle phase motors are amongst the most common types of motors in use today. They are used in a variety of applications including power tools, pool pumps, air conditioning systems, and many more. Single phase motors are preferred over their three-phase counterparts due to their simplicity, reliability, and affordability. In this blog, we’ll shed more light on single phase motors, their applications, and why they’re the ideal choice for your machinery needs.How Does a Single Phase Motor Work?A single phase motor operates on a single AC voltage. This voltage can be 110V or 220V, depending on the motor’s application. Single phase motors come in different sizes and horsepower ratings, and their speed can be adjusted through the use of a speed controller. The working principle of a single phase motor is based on the interaction between a magnetic field and an electrical current. When an electrical current flows through the motor’s winding, a magnetic field is generated. The magnetic field interacts with a rotor, causing it to rotate. The direction of rotation is determined by the polarity of the motor’s winding.Applications of Single Phase MotorsSingle phase motors are widely used in various applications in the industrial and commercial sectors. Motor Run and Start Capacitors - Your Ultimate GuideCapacitors are small components that provide a significant amount of energy to electrical appliances. They play a vital role in starting and running single alternating current (AC) motors, refrigerators, air conditioners, and air compressors. The two most common types of capacitors are motor run and motor start capacitors. If you're unsure which type of capacitor you need for your appliance, this article will be your ultimate guide.What Is a Motor Run Capacitor?A motor run capacitor is an electrical capacitor that provides the energy needed for the continuous operation of an AC single-phase motor. It is typically used in fan motors, air compressors, and pumps. Since motor run capacitors are designed to keep the motor running continuously, they have a higher capacitance value than start capacitors.Motor run capacitors have a dual function of starting and running the motor. They improve the motor's power factor and efficiency and provide a smoother operation. They achieve this by minimizing voltage drops, which reduces energy consumption and increases the motor's lifespan.What Is a Motor Start Capacitor?A motor start capacitor is an electrical capacitor that helps an AC single-phase motor to start. They are generally used in air conditioners and refrigerators since such appliances require significant energy to start their motors. Unlike run capacitors, start capacitors are designed to provide a high torque during the starting phase. Once the motor reaches a certain speed, the capacitor disengages, and the motor runs at its rated capacity.Motor start capacitors have a lower capacitance value than motor run capacitors. They provide a high inrush current during start-up, which helps the motor overcome the static inertia and enable it to start running. After the motor reaches a certain speed, the start capacitor is no longer needed, and the motor runs using its regular power source.How to Choose the Right Capacitor for Your ApplianceChoosing the right capacitor for your appliance can be challenging. If you install the wrong capacitor, the motor may not start or may not function efficiently, leading to frequent breakdowns. Here are some factors to consider when selecting a capacitor:- Voltage Rating: The capacitor voltage rating should match or exceed the motor's voltage rating to prevent damage to the appliance.- Capacitance: The capacitance value should be appropriate for the motor's horsepower rating. Be sure to consult the manufacturer's specifications accurately.- Physical Size: Capacitors come in different physical dimensions, so it's crucial to consider the space available in the appliance for installation.ConclusionIn summary, capacitors play a vital role in the operation of AC single-phase motors, refrigerators, air conditioners, and air compressors. Motor run capacitors ensure that the motor continues to run continuously, while motor start capacitors help a motor to start running by providing a high inrush current. Choosing the right capacitor is crucial for the proper functioning of electrical appliances. Always ensure that you refer to the manufacturer's specifications to select the correct capacitor for your appliance.
